ABOUT THE DESIGNER

Sahetah's Jewelry was conceived by founder, Melissa Arnold of Richmond Hill Ontario, whose goal in life is to share her artistic nature and help those in need. Her concept was to create a business that she could perform full time while still taking care of her grandfather as a live-in caregiver.

An avid Art Student and writer, Melissa sought out college and graduated with a Diploma in Business Administration. In her early adulthood, Melissa was asked to move in with her grandfather to take care of him full time. Melissa still resides with him today, looking after his daily needs, keeping him company and most important of all - happy.

With a determined nature, she went headlong into opening Sahetah’s Jewelry to satisfy her desire to create with her hands.

Her fascination with the creative mind and imagination never stops as she explores all forms of art.
